cleated belts are a popular type of conveyor belt that features rows of raised material, or cleats, along the belt’s surface. These cleats help to keep materials in place as they are being conveyed, preventing them from slipping or falling off the belt. cleated belts are commonly used in industries such as agriculture, mining, and manufacturing, where materials need to be transported at an incline or decline. One of the main advantages of cleated belts is their ability to convey materials at angles that would be challenging or impossible with a flat belt. The cleats on the belt provide additional grip and traction, allowing materials to be conveyed up or down steep inclines without the risk of slippage. This is particularly useful in industries where space is limited, and materials need to be moved vertically to maximize storage capacity.
Another benefit of cleated belts is their versatility. Cleats can be customized in terms of height, shape, and spacing to suit the specific needs of different applications. For example, industries that handle small or lightweight materials may opt for shorter cleats spaced closely together, while industries that transport heavier or bulkier materials may choose taller, more widely spaced cleats. This customization allows cleated belts to efficiently transport a wide range of materials, from grains and seeds to gravel and ore.
cleated belts are also more efficient than flat belts when it comes to preventing material spillage. The cleats on the belt act as barriers, helping to contain materials and prevent them from falling off during transport. This not only reduces waste and cleanup costs but also improves overall workplace safety by minimizing the risk of accidents or injuries caused by spilled materials.
In addition to their efficiency and versatility, cleated belts are also durable and long-lasting. The materials used to make cleated belts, such as rubber or PVC, are designed to withstand heavy wear and tear, harsh environmental conditions, and frequent use. This makes cleated belts a cost-effective choice for industries that require reliable conveyor systems that can handle high volumes of materials on a daily basis.
Furthermore, cleated belts are easy to install and maintain, requiring minimal downtime for repairs or adjustments. The cleats can be easily replaced if damaged or worn out, and the belt itself can be quickly cleaned and sanitized to meet strict hygiene standards. This ease of maintenance ensures that cleated belts remain in optimal working condition, maximizing uptime and productivity in industrial settings.
